Is it normal for blood tests for viral loads etc to take more than 2 weeks to return results?  My Son has been waiting a while for his new numbers.
Title: Re: Quick ?? On Blood Tests
Post by: Assurbanipal on October 10, 2008, 11:32:09 am
I usually get mine back (by regular mail) in about a week.  But they are drawn at a Labcorp facility and Labcorp has a lot of processing labs very near by (within 25 miles).  The results include VL, CD4, blood counts, cholesterol, ...

Does he get them direct, or do they only go to his doctor?  It took a while before I realized I could make Labcorp send me a copy direct. (One needs to be a bit of a pain sometimes. :))

Also I think geno/pheno typing takes longer ?
